Roth Staffing Continues to Shine with Top Workplace Honors

Roth Staffing Companies Celebrates Workplace Excellence
Roth Staffing is delighted to announce its achievement as a Great Place To Work-Certified™ company for yet another year, showcasing its commitment to fostering a strong workplace culture. This continued recognition is a testament to the hard work and dedication of the talented team at Roth Staffing.
A Significant Achievement in Workplace Culture
The Great Place To Work Certification™ is not merely a badge; it is a reflection of the positive experiences shared by current employees working at Roth Staffing Companies. This year, an impressive 95% of employees expressed that it truly is a great place to work, highlighting the company's focus on employee satisfaction and engagement.

Research Highlights: Employee Satisfaction at Certified Workplaces
Research indicates that job seekers are up to 4.5 times more likely to find a great boss in a Certified great workplace. Employees at such companies report being 93% more likely to look forward to coming to work, which speaks volumes about the positive dynamics present at Roth Staffing. Additionally, they have a greater perceived fairness in regards to compensation and opportunities for promotion.
About Roth Staffing Companies
Roth Staffing Companies is recognized as one of the largest privately held staffing firms in the country, operating from a vast network of locations across numerous states. The company consists of five specialized business lines, including Ultimate Staffing Services, Ledgent Finance & Accounting, and others that cater to various sectors, ensuring diverse staffing solutions.
The Global Impact of Great Place To Work Certification
The Great Place To Work™ Certification is no ordinary accolade; it’s a badge of honor that companies strive to earn. It relies entirely on the perspectives of employees regarding their workplace, especially focusing on the elements of trust and satisfaction. This certification represents a global benchmark that companies use to assess and enhance their employee experience. Each year, more than 10,000 companies from over 60 countries seek this recognition.
